The Kansas City Royals saw their 2025 playoff hopes officially dashed before even taking the field against the Los Angeles Angels on Tuesday night. A 5-2 victory by the Cleveland Guardians over the Detroit Tigers mathematically eliminated Kansas City from MLB playoff contention, despite entering the day with a .500 record.

The Talkin’ Baseball podcast took to X (formerly known as Twitter), posting that the Royals would not be playing October baseball this season. The news was amplified by a dramatic image of a distressed Bobby Witt Jr .
